Near the University of Baltimore lies in the fact statue Poe, by sculptor Moses Ezekiel. Statue which has had trouble reaching far because initially it was to be introduced in 1909, the centenary of Poe. As fate would have it is not the case:
A fire first destroyed the first statue, then it is an earthquake that destroyed the second model ... Finally, the 1st World War delayed its shipment (the sculptor lived in Italy) , so she did not arrive until 1921!
It was initially exposed to Wyman Park, but because of damage, she was placed in the position she still holds ...
